読み込み中...
読み込み中...
保存された月はありません
読み込み中...
読み込み中...
読み込み中...
読み込み中...

📅 毎月の作業手順

1
🗂️ アーカイブ → 「📥 今月を保存」
今月の勤務表を記録として保存しておく(月初めに行う)
2
📅 勤務表 → 来月に切替 → 「⚡ シフト自動生成」
表示中の月のシフトが自動生成される。手動で変更したい場合はセルをクリック
3
📋 当番表 → 「⚡ 当番自動生成」
シフト生成後に実行。遅番の人は除外して当番が割り当てられる(今週から約6ヶ月分)
4
💾 保存(右上ボタン)
Googleにログイン済みの場合、スプレッドシートに保存。他の端末にも反映される

📅 勤務表の使い方

操作内容
◀前月 / 次月▶月を切り替える
⚡ シフト自動生成表示中の月のシフトを自動生成(5人以下:全員日勤 / 6人以上:4人日勤+2人遅番)
セルをクリック日勤 → 遅番 → 休 → 日勤… と切り替わる
週▼ をクリックその週の全日を一括で日勤↔遅番に切り替え
土曜ヘッダーをクリックその土曜日を出勤日 / 休日に切り替え(📆 カレンダーからも同じ操作が可能)
🖨️ 印刷印刷ダイアログを開く。「PDFとして保存」でPDF出力も可能

📋 当番表の使い方

操作内容
⚡ 当番自動生成今週から約6ヶ月分を一括生成。遅番の人・女性スタッフはトイレ掃除から除外
担当者名をクリック担当者を手動で変更できる
トイレ掃除の優先順位①遅番でない男性 → ②遅番でない全員 → ③全員(フォールバック)
連休時のトイレ掃除月曜が休みでも火曜も休みなら、休み明けの最初の出勤日に自動でずらす

📆 カレンダーの使い方

操作内容
◀ 前年 / 次年 ▶表示する年を切り替える
土曜日をクリック青(休み)↔ 緑(出勤)を切り替え。勤務表にも即時反映される
緑の土曜出勤日に設定された土曜日
赤背景設定 > 休日管理 で登録した弊社休業日・祝祭日(日曜も同色)

※ 休業日・祝祭日の登録は 設定 → 📅 休日管理 から行ってください

🗂️ アーカイブの使い方

操作内容
📥 今月を保存勤務表タブで表示中の月をスナップショットとして保存
🖨️ PDF出力保存した月の勤務表を印刷・PDF保存できる
削除不要なアーカイブを削除する

⚙️ 設定の使い方

タブ内容
🔑 API設定Google Sheets連携の設定。「Googleでログイン」で編集・保存が可能になる
👥 人員設定スタッフの名前・号・部署・性別・参加日を管理。性別はトイレ掃除当番に影響
📅 休日管理祝日・会社休業日を登録
🕐 勤務時間日勤・遅番の開始・終了時間を設定

📱 他の端末での閲覧

実習生などにURLを共有するだけで最新の勤務表・当番表を閲覧できます。

https://708neo708neo-prog.github.io/schedule-app/schedule-app.html

※閲覧のみ。編集・保存にはGoogleログインが必要です。

⚙️ 設定

🔑 API設定
👥 人員設定
📅 休日管理
⏰ 勤務時間
⚡ 自動生成

Google Sheets API設定

Google Cloud ConsoleでOAuth 2.0クライアントIDとAPIキーを取得してください。

スタッフ管理

在籍ステータスを「退職」にするとスケジュールから除外されます。参加開始日を設定すると、その日以降のスケジュールに組み込まれます。

休日一覧

勤務時間帯設定

⚡ シフト自動生成

「勤務表」タブで表示している月のシフトを自動生成します。既存データは上書きされます。

対象月: 読み込み中...

※ 対象月を変えたい場合は、この設定を閉じて「勤務表」タブで月を切り替えてから再度ここを開いてください。

⚡ 当番自動生成

今週から約6ヶ月分のトイレ掃除・朝礼スピーチの当番を自動生成します。既存の当番データは上書きされます。

※ シフト生成後に実行してください。遅番の人・女性スタッフはトイレ掃除から除外されます。

処理中...